Is It Time for a Furnace Replacement? Key Signs to Watch For

Just like any other major appliance in your home, your furnace has a lifespan. As it ages, it naturally becomes less efficient and more prone to breakdowns. Knowing when to replace your furnace rather than continuing to repair it can save you a lot of headaches, and money, in the long run. For homeowners in Granbury, TX, understanding these signs is crucial for maintaining a cozy and energy-efficient home.

One of the most obvious indicators that it might be time for a new residential furnace installation in Granbury, TX is the age of your current unit. Most furnaces are designed to last between 15 to 20 years. If your furnace is approaching or has exceeded this age, it’s likely operating less efficiently and could be nearing the end of its functional life. While an older furnace might still technically “work,” its performance will inevitably decline, leading to other issues.

Another tell-tale sign is a noticeable increase in your energy bills. Over half of Americans’ energy bills (55%) go toward heating and cooling. If you find yourself spending more to keep your home warm, even when outdoor temperatures haven’t drastically changed, your furnace might be struggling. Older units lose their efficiency over time, meaning they have to work harder and consume more fuel to produce the same amount of heat. This isn’t just bad for your wallet; it’s also a clear signal that your system is no longer performing optimally.

Frequent repairs are another strong hint. If you’re calling for service every winter, or even multiple times a season, those repair costs can quickly add up. At some point, the cumulative cost of repairs can outweigh the investment in a new, more reliable system. We believe that unless your equipment is truly beyond repair, we will always find a way to fix it. However, there comes a time when replacing becomes the more economical and practical choice. If you’re constantly troubleshooting issues, it’s worth considering a fresh start. You can also check out more signs you need furnace repair on our blog.

Inconsistent temperatures throughout your home are also a red flag. Do some rooms feel like a sauna while others remain chilly? This could indicate that your furnace isn’t distributing heat effectively, or that its capacity has diminished. This can be particularly frustrating in Granbury homes, where maintaining consistent comfort across different areas of the house is key.

Finally, strange noises or odors coming from your furnace should never be ignored. Banging, squealing, grinding, or rattling sounds can all point to mechanical problems. Similarly, persistent dusty or musty smells, or even a rotten egg smell (which could indicate a gas leak and requires immediate attention!), are serious warnings. Your furnace should operate relatively quietly and without unpleasant odors. If it doesn’t, it’s time for a professional assessment.

Selecting the Perfect Furnace for Your Granbury Home

Choosing a new furnace can feel like deciphering an ancient riddle, but with the right guidance, it doesn’t have to be. For homeowners in Granbury, TX, selecting the perfect heating system involves more than just picking the first model you see. It requires careful consideration of your home’s unique needs, your lifestyle, and, of course, Granbury’s distinctive climate.

One of the first things we consider is your home’s size. For a 2,000-square-foot home, for instance, you should look for a furnace that is between 50,000 and 80,000 BTUs (British thermal units). However, this isn’t a one-size-fits-all calculation. Factors like your home’s insulation, window and door count, and even ceiling height play a significant role. An underpowered furnace will struggle to heat your home, leading to discomfort and increased wear, while an oversized one will cycle on and off too frequently, wasting energy and money. We ensure a detailed load calculation is performed to determine the appropriate furnace size, guaranteeing optimal performance and efficiency for your specific Granbury home.

Types of Heating Systems to Consider

When it comes to heating your home, there are several options available,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. We specialize in a multitude of heating system replacement and installation options to suit every need.

  • Gas Furnaces: Natural gas is a popular choice in many Granbury homes due to its efficiency and affordability. Gas furnaces provide powerful and consistent heat, quickly warming your home even during the coldest Texas nights. They are known for their strong performance and are often a cost-effective choice for homes with existing gas lines.
  • Electric Furnaces: For homes without access to natural gas, electric furnaces are a viable option. While they may have higher operating costs than gas furnaces in some areas, modern electric furnaces are increasingly efficient and can provide reliable heat.
  • Heat Pumps: These versatile systems offer both heating and cooling, making them an attractive option for Granbury’s varied climate. Heat pumps work by transferring heat, rather than generating it, which can be very energy-efficient. However, they function best in milder climates. For Granbury’s potential winter freezes, heat pumps often need to be properly configured with auxiliary heating strips to handle those extreme temperature drops.   • Dual-Fuel Systems: Combining the best of both worlds, a dual-fuel system pairs an electric heat pump with a gas furnace. This intelligent system automatically switches between the heat pump and the gas furnace based on outdoor temperatures, optimizing both comfort and energy costs. It’s an excellent solution for Granbury’s unpredictable winter months, ensuring efficient heating during milder periods and powerful warmth during cold snaps.
  • Geothermal Heating & Cooling: For the ultimate in energy efficiency and environmental friendliness, geothermal systems use the stable temperature of the earth to provide heating and cooling. Key Factors for Your Residential Furnace Installation in Granbury, TX

Once you’ve considered the types of systems, several other factors come into play for a successful residential furnace installation in Granbury, TX.

  • Energy Efficiency Ratings: This is a big one for long-term savings. For furnaces, we look at the Annual Fuel Utilization Efficiency (AFUE) rating. A higher AFUE percentage means more of the fuel is converted into usable heat for your home, and less is wasted. Modern high-efficiency systems can achieve impressive AFUE ratings, translating into significant reductions in your energy bills. Investing in an Energy Star rated heater may even qualify for federal tax credits, helping you save even more.
  • Insulation: Your home’s insulation is the unsung hero of energy efficiency. Adequate insulation ensures that the warmth generated by your furnace remains inside, creating a comfortable and efficient living environment. Poor insulation means your furnace has to work harder to maintain the desired temperature, driving up energy consumption.   • Ductwork Condition: Your existing ductwork system is vital in distributing heat evenly throughout your home. Before any new furnace installation, we thoroughly assess its condition. Leaky or poorly designed ductwork can negate the efficiency of even the best new furnace, leading to drafts and uneven heating. We ensure compatibility and optimal airflow, as a seamless duct system is the silent hero of a cozy winter.

The Installation Day: A Step-by-Step Overview

On the day of your residential furnace installation in Granbury, TX, our team will arrive prepared to work efficiently and respectfully.

  1. Protecting Your Home: Our first step is always to protect your home. We lay down drop cloths and wear shoe covers to ensure your floors and furnishings remain clean and undamaged throughout the process.
  2. Removing the Old Unit: We carefully disconnect and remove your old furnace, ensuring it is disposed of properly and safely. This step is critical, especially when dealing with gas lines or refrigerants.
  3. Setting the New Furnace: The new furnace is precisely positioned and leveled. This is where the proper sizing from the initial evaluation becomes critical, as an incorrectly sized unit can lead to inefficiencies. The proper furnace installation impact is evident in this foundational step.
  4. Connecting Ductwork: Our technicians carefully connect the new furnace to your existing ductwork. This involves sealing all connections to prevent air leaks and ensuring optimal airflow throughout your home.
  5. Electrical and Fuel Connections: All necessary electrical wiring and fuel lines (gas or electric) are safely connected and secured according to local codes and manufacturer specifications. Safety is our paramount concern during this phase.
  6. System Testing: Once everything is connected, we rigorously test the new furnace. This includes checking for proper operation, airflow, temperature output, safety controls, and thermostat functionality. We won’t leave until we’re confident your system is running perfectly.
  7. Final Walkthrough and Education: We’ll conduct a final walkthrough with you, explaining how your new furnace operates, reviewing maintenance tips, and answering any questions you may have. We’ll also ensure the work area is thoroughly cleaned up, leaving your home as tidy as we found it.

The entire installation process for a new furnace or air conditioning unit can take as little as half a day or as much as two days, depending on the complexity and your home’s unique setup. For an entire system (furnace and AC), it generally takes between one and three days.

The Critical Role of Ductwork

You wouldn’t buy a brand-new car and drive it on flat tires, would you? Similarly, a new, high-efficiency furnace can’t perform its best if its partner in crime—your ductwork—isn’t up to snuff. In Granbury, where efficient heating is key, the condition of your ducts is paramount.

Our process always includes a thorough ductwork inspection. We’re looking for leaks, blockages, and any areas where the ducts might be improperly sized or designed. Leaks in your ductwork can lead to significant energy loss, meaning the heated air your furnace produces escapes into unconditioned spaces like attics or crawl spaces before it reaches your living areas. This forces your furnace to work harder, increasing energy consumption and leading to higher bills.

We prioritize sealing leaks and ensuring proper airflow. This isn’t just about efficiency; it’s about comfort. Well-maintained ductwork prevents hot and cold spots throughout your home, ensuring that every room receives an even distribution of warm air. Essential Maintenance After Your Residential Furnace Installation in Granbury, TX

Just like a car needs regular oil changes, your new furnace thrives on consistent maintenance. Preventative maintenance is crucial for optimal efficiency and longevity.

  • Regular Filter Changes: This is perhaps the easiest yet most impactful maintenance task you can perform. We recommend checking your air filter monthly and changing it every 1-3 months, or more frequently if you have pets or allergies. A clean filter ensures good airflow, improves indoor air quality, and prevents strain on your furnace.
  • Annual Tune-ups: We recommend scheduling professional tune-ups for your HVAC system twice a year, ideally in the fall for your furnace and in the spring for your AC. A professional tune-up involves a thorough inspection, cleaning, and calibration of your system. This helps catch minor issues before they become major problems, ensures your furnace is operating at peak efficiency, and can extend its lifespan.
